Egypt's Mubarak to Meet his French Counterpart on ME Peace Process
CAIRO, December 28, 2007 (WAFA) - Egyptian President Hosni Mubarak is scheduled to meet his French counterpart Nicolas Sarkozy on Sunday on several issues, chiefly the Middle East peace process..
Official sources said both leaders will discuss the latest developments in the region, including the recently launched peace talks between Palestine and Israel..
France plays main role in pushing the peace process forward as well as giving donations to the Palestinian National Authority and the Palestinian people.
